2026 Upgrading Guide for Old Busbar Processing Equipment to CNC Type

Upgrading old busbar processing equipment to CNC (Computer Numerical Control) type is a crucial step for businesses looking to enhance productivity, efficiency, and precision in their manufacturing processes. This guide aims to provide a comprehensive overview of the benefits, considerations, and practical steps involved in making this transition.

Introduction

Busbar processing is an essential part of many manufacturing operations. However, as technology advances, traditional manual and semi-automatic busbar processing equipment often falls short in meeting modern production demands. This is where CNC busbar processing machines come into play, offering enhanced accuracy, speed, and flexibility.

Reasons to Upgrade to CNC Busbar Processing Equipment

  1. Increased Precision: CNC machines offer superior precision compared to manual equipment. This leads to consistent and high-quality outputs, reducing waste and rework.
  2. Enhanced Efficiency: Automation through CNC machines significantly reduces production time, allowing manufacturers to meet tight deadlines without sacrificing quality.
  3. Cost Savings: While the initial investment in CNC equipment might be higher, the long-term savings from reduced labor costs and minimized errors make it a worthwhile upgrade.
  4. Scalability: CNC machines can be easily programmed to handle a variety of tasks, making them highly adaptable to different production needs.

Practical Steps for Upgrading

  1. Assessment of Current Equipment: Begin by evaluating your existing busbar processing equipment. Identify the limitations and areas where upgrades are necessary.
  2. Selecting the Right CNC Machine: Choose a CNC machine that meets your specific requirements. Consider factors like processing speed, material compatibility, and budget.
  3. Training: Ensure that your staff is trained to operate the new CNC equipment effectively. This includes understanding the machine's controls and programming software.
  4. Installation and Integration: Work with experienced technicians to install and integrate the new CNC machine into your production line seamlessly.
  5. Testing and Optimization: Once installed, conduct thorough testing to ensure everything operates smoothly. Optimize the machine settings for your specific production needs.

1. How much does it cost to upgrade to a CNC busbar processing machine?

The cost varies based on the type and complexity of the machine, as well as the extent of the upgrade. On average, the initial investment ranges from $50,000 to $150,000. However, it’s essential to conduct a detailed cost-benefit analysis to determine the exact expenses and potential savings over time.
